Non-follow-through-er

n. (var. non-follow-thru-er). Someone who does not "follow-through" with his or her words or promises. Typically an "idea" person so wrapped up in his/her ideas that s/he does not take the time to actually execute one. Also, someone who is "flakey."
My frustration with non-profit organizations is that they attract non-follow-through-er (s) who spend all day concocting ideas for change, and fractionally less time towards implementing those ideas.

rough tough cream puff

One of the many, many priceless contributions from R. Crumb - perhaps passed along by this misanthropic genius from someone else. It refers to a male with a ferocious posture, threatening gaze and aggressive stance, but a guy who will actually cave in and whimper when faced down in earnest.
Her hero was in fact a rough tough cream puff: he would threaten others and put on a big show but somehow never managed to get into actual fights. He was big and belligerent but basically a coward.
